1. The fear of the LORD
Psalms  19:9 The fear of the LORD is clean, enduring for ever: the judgments of the LORD are true and righteous altogether.  19:10 More to be desired are they than gold, yea, than much fine gold: sweeter also than honey and the honeycomb.

Fearing the Lord means to be in reverent awe of His holiness, to give Him complete reverence and to honor Him as the God of great glory, majesty, purity and power.

The fear of the Lord brings us into submission under the power of the Great God, it brings us closer to God the Father and unveils His supernatural blessings upon us.  The fear of the Lord is valuable more than Gold.

2. Faith
Acts  3:16 And his name through faith in his name hath made this man strong, whom ye see and know: yea, the faith which is by him hath given him this perfect soundness in the presence of you all.

Having faith is having trust. You have to trust with your entire being that God has your back that he will help you and take care of you. He knows what is best, but to truly embrace what he has planned for you, you have to fully trust. Our trust is not foolish, for our God is both faithful and good.

Faith establishes man's confidence in God to face whatever situation that may comes his way... Gold may be valuable, but cannot solve all problems, but faith in God gives solution to all problems..

Salvation
Mark 8:36-37 "For what will it profit a man if he gains the whole world, and loses his own soul? 37 "Or what will a man give in exchange for his soul?

You can gain all the gold in this world, but it can't take you anywhere pass this world, but the salvation of your soul guarantee you a place in eternity and life after death. 

Jesus Christ is the currency  through which you can acquire the kingdom of God. In Him there is life, and through Him you can access the father.

Giving your life to Christ is to have a treasure in heaven, where thieves and moths cannot destroy it.

When you die, all your treasures of gold and many others will remain in this world, but your salvation in Christ will lead you to the father.

Gold is good, but its value is only limited to this world. Commit your soul to heavenly treasure and have a sustainable life after death.
